Output 7ee660e86548cee0421db04f29598943e7c54fd2c05d8ef0a28b113f36caa50d:66

value
35809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b446bfb3455488a56973e1b7399a1150eb565f OP_EQUAL
address
33aVQCeXuAUzYxuqFCnP8xkkuBKASMnU1B
transaction
7ee660e86548cee0421db04f29598943e7c54fd2c05d8ef0a28b113f36caa50d
spent
true